在智能化的未來世界,TPWallet不僅是個存放加密資產的工具,更是連接物聯網、金融市場與合約邏輯的入口。要創建一個真正可用的TPWallet,既要考慮終端用戶的便捷,也要構建可擴展、安全的後端生態。
創建流程可分為:需求設計、密鑰系統、網路接入、合約治理、交易介面與安全運維。具體步驟包括選擇支持的區塊鏈(如以太坊、Cosmos、Solana等)、編寫或採用已驗證的BIP39/44助記詞與HD派生策略、使用安全真實隨機數(CSPRNG)產生熵、將私鑰保存在安全模組或採用多方計算(MPC)。用戶端需要提供種子備份指引、離線備份與硬體錢包兼容性,並以簡明流程引導用戶完成金鑰恢復與驗證。
在網路層面,TPWallet應支援輕客戶端與節點代理,採用冗餘RPC供應商、節點輪替與自動回退機制,確保在節點擁擠或分叉時的可用性。透過事件訂閱與索引服務(例如 The Graph、事件流)實現快速餘額和交易狀態回饋,並以緩存與差分更新降低頻寬與延遲。
合約管理需同時處理上鏈部署與離鏈治理。最佳實踐包含使用可升級代理合約模式、管理多簽治理、在部署前進行靜態分析與形式化驗證,為敏感操作設置時間鎖與多層審批流程。TPWallet內建合約審計檢視功能,使用戶在簽署前可檢視合約ABI、權限與可能風險,並提供交互模擬和回滾策略。
便捷資產交易方面,整合AMM、訂單簿聚合器與跨鏈橋,可實現一鍵換幣、滑點控制與最低抵押保障。對於支付場景,引入支付通道、閃電網路或狀態通道能夠做到秒級結算與極低費用,同時支持法幣通道與合規通路,為數字化經濟體系提供穩定流動性與良好用戶體驗。

安全防護機制是核心:從硬體隔離(Secure Element、TEE、HSM)、助記詞加密、分割備份(Shamir)到MPC閾值簽名,都應成為可選項;用戶交互要顯示交易摘要與來源認證,並採用交易白名單及反釣魚機制。系統端則需持續漏洞掃描、例行代碼審計、紅隊滲透測試與公開漏洞懸賞計劃,並對關鍵操作設置多重審核與日誌不可篡改的審計流水。

在底層技術上,選用適合支付場景的共識與擴容方案至關重要。Layer 2(zk-rollup、Optimistic)、側鏈或專門的支付鏈能顯著提升TPS並降低成本;跨鏈中繼、輕客戶端驗證與橋接合約則保證資產互通。為達成高性能數據傳輸,採用libp2p/gossipsub、WebSocket或gRPC雙向通道,並結合二進制序列化、批次廣播與局部快取,減少延遲與頻寬消耗,使用事件流與消息隊列(如Kafka)做近實時索引與狀態同步。
具體交易流程可按如下分析:用戶端構建交易 → 本地校驗與計算費用 → 私鑰或MPC模塊簽名 → 送至本地緩衝池或中繼器 → 選擇最優RPC或L2提交 → 節點驗證並廣播至網路 → 共識打包入塊 → 監控系統索引事件並回推至用戶端。每一步需設計失敗回滾、重試、替代路徑與會計核對,並記錄不可篡改的審計日誌與告警,以應對交易被替代、分叉或橋接失敗等情況。
總結來說,TPWallet的創建既是工程項目,也是對金融邊界的再定義:它要在智能化未來世界中成為可信執行環境,讓數字化經濟體系平穩運行。從合約管理到便捷交易,從多層安全到高效傳輸,每一環都不可或缺。以用戶信任為核心、以可擴展性與可觀察性為準則,TPWallet將是連接人、資產與智慧合約的新通行證。
评论